Jeric-X / SyncClipboard

跨平台剪贴板同步方案 / Cross-Platform Cipboard Syncing Solution
MIT License
1.43k stars 59 forks source link

[功能请求/建议] 独立服务端的容器化 #27

Closed Atlantis-Gura closed 8 months ago

Atlantis-Gura commented 8 months ago

https://hub.docker.com/r/gurashark/syncclipboard-server

这是我昨晚拿 Releases 里的服务端文件打包的镜像,我自己测试了基础功能应该没问题,有兴趣可以在 Docker 环境测试下,docker cli 命令如下:

docker run -d \
  --name=syncclipboard-server \
  -p 5033:5033 \
  --restart unless-stopped \
  gurashark/syncclipboard-server:latest

如果可能的话,作者也可以在项目文件夹下创建 Dockerfile(可以使用 ASP.NET SDK 镜像作为编译镜像并以 ASP.NET Core runtime 作为基础镜像),一步实现独立服务端的源码编译+容器化,更方便一些。

Jeric-X commented 8 months ago

感谢你的测试,我已经开始着手搞了

Jeric-X commented 8 months ago

@Atlantis-Gura 我可以获得你在Docker Hub仓库里readme的markdown源码吗,感觉你写的已经很好了,我如果原封不动再照着写一遍就有一种抄袭的感觉。 你可以在结尾处加上readme written by,或者提PR合并到这个仓库的docker分支下的src/SyncClipboard.Server/README_DOCKER.md文件